The old bridge over the Cahcabuco RiverThe state of this bridge being bad, a temporary bridge was put up over the Chacabuco river 150m upriver from the old bridge, in order to take the old bridge away and construct a new viaduct at the same place, This procedure was done because the old bridge was situated on the best spot to cross that river.

Camino a Lago BayoThe road to Exploradores Valley starts at Rio Tranquilo, and currently (2007) stops at km 59. From there one can float down Exploradores River to reach the Sea. But be careful to use something SAFE for the river floating ;)

Albergue Campo AlacalufThis is a place close to some of the highlights (Exploradores Glacier and River, Lago Bayo, Cerro Caballo, Cerro San Valentin and others) of the Exploradores Valley.
The owners are always there themselves, you can sleep in comfortable rooms, some of them have a private bath. Food also is available..
